Dishes
Chicken Meatballs in Superior SoupChicken meatballs in clear soup made from chicken breast, seasoned and shaped into balls, then gently simmered in broth or water, often with vegetables like bok choy or carrots for added flavor.
Spicy Chicken with Chili SauceSpicy chicken is a dish made primarily from chicken, seasoned with chili peppers, Sichuan peppercorns, scallions, ginger, garlic, and other spices. The chicken is boiled until tender, then shredded and drizzled with a specially prepared spicy and numbing sauce. Finally, it is garnished with crushed peanuts and cilantro.
Kung Pao ChickenKung Pao Chicken is a dish made primarily with chicken, stir-fried with辅料 such as peanuts, scallions, ginger, garlic, and dried chili peppers. The chicken is cut into cubes, marinated, then quickly stir-fried with fried peanuts and seasonings to create a dish with a bright red color and tender, flavorful texture.
Steamed Corn CakeCornmeal steamed bread made by mixing corn flour with water and a little wheat flour, shaped into cone or cylinder forms with a depression in the center, then steamed. Simple preparation without complex seasonings, relying on natural flavors.
Brown RiceBrown rice is a staple food made primarily from brown rice, which is washed and then cooked with water. Brown rice retains its bran layer and germ, making it rich in dietary fiber, vitamins, and minerals. Typically, brown rice is soaked for a period to shorten cooking time, then boiled with an appropriate amount of water until soft and tender.
